π Common Causes of Microsoft Teams Screen Sharing Lag in 2026
Before fixes, understand the culprits. Teams screen sharing lag often stems from:
- Weak internet bandwidth π
- Outdated apps or drivers βοΈ
- High CPU/GPU usage from background apps
- Suboptimal Teams settings
- Hardware limitations on older devices

1οΈβ£ Quick Wins: Basic Fixes for Instant Relief
Start here for 80% of lag issues. These take under 5 minutes! β±οΈ
- Check Your Internet Speed: Use Speedtest.net. Aim for 1.5 Mbps upload/download per user. Switch to wired Ethernet if on Wi-Fiβit's a game-changer!
- Restart Teams and Your Device: Close Teams fully (Task Manager > End Task), reboot PC. Clears temporary glitches instantly.
- Update Microsoft Teams: Go to profile icon > Check for updates. 2026's latest build (v1.8.x+) includes AI-optimized sharing for reduced lag.

3οΈβ£ Advanced Fixes: Tackle Hardware and Software Deep Dives
For stubborn lag, go pro. These 2026-specific steps ensure peak performance.
- Update Graphics Drivers: NVIDIA/AMD/Intelβdownload latest from official sites. Teams leverages GPU for sharing; outdated drivers cause 50% of lags!
- Close Resource Hogs: Task Manager > End Chrome tabs, antivirus scans. Free up 20% CPU for Teams.
- Enable Hardware Acceleration: Edge/Chrome flags (chrome://flags/#enable-accelerated-video-decode). Restart browser if sharing from web Teams.
- Use Teams' New Share Modes: Try "Window" vs. "Entire Screen"βless data, less lag. Or "PowerPoint Live" for slides (zero-lag magic! β¨).
4οΈβ£ Network and Device Upgrades for 2026
If basics fail:
- QoS on Router: Prioritize Teams ports (UDP 3478-3481). ISPs like Comcast offer guides.
- Upgrade Hardware: 8GB+ RAM, i5/Ryzen 5+, SSD. Budget? Cloud PCs via Azure Virtual Desktop eliminate local lag.
- VPN Check: Disable if usingβadds overhead. Opt for split-tunneling if needed.

5οΈβ£ Test and Monitor: Ensure Lasting Smoothness
Post-fix, run Teams' Network Assessment Tool (download from app). Score 4.0+? You're golden. Track with built-in stats (Ctrl+Alt+Shift+1).
